“…The ETV6 translocation detected by fluorescence in situ hybridization (FISH) is the criterion standard for the definitive diagnosis of MASC. As this method is not available in many laboratories, immunohistochemical markers have been used to distinguish MASC from ACC in an attempt to reduce the dependence on molecular genetic tests [2][3][4][7][8][9][10][11][12][13][14][15].
